UK consumers are overestimating their ability to survive with no income.
On average, consumers think they could survive 60 days if they were to suddenly lose their income. When calculated based on their actual savings and spending patterns, however, the average UK consumer is just 19 days from the breadline, down from 24 days in 2020***
Startlingly then, when The Exeter provides statistics to show that only 19% of self-employed workers have Income Protection, we can’t help but conclude that consumers are under-protected in relation to their income, especially those of us that are self-employed.
